Say "Ninakupenda" or "Nakupenda." These are the two ways you can say "I love you" in Swahili. "Ni-" means "I," and the single word represents the entire sentence in Swahili. "-kupenda" means love in Swahili. [1] Colloquial Swahili speakers will drop the initial prefix "Ni-" and simply say "Nakupenda."

WebThere are also Arabs in Oman that speak Swahili. It also has incorporated Persian, German, Indian and English words into its vocabulary, due to contact with these different groups of people.
